:: Letter from Mr. Finklestein ::

Read All About It: Corruption and Racketeering has given way to Celebration!

Esteemed Colleagues,

Once again it is time to dust off our Rambler and make it on down
the road. Yes that's right, yet another tour to feast your ears upon.
Perhaps to you it's strange that we would leave our wooded homes to
wander the highways and byways of this fine land. But with audiences
like you we can't bear to stay away.

By carefully analyzing the charts and graphs here in the Squirrel
Nut Zippers Laboratories (SNZL), we have concluded that audience
participation is at a new high. Truly titillating statistics!
According to our information, Square Dancers ranked highest in boogie
satisfaction, but beer drinkers ranked highest in musical
satisfaction. We cross referenced cross dressers and found that beer
drinking cross dressing square dancers seemed to fair the best in
terms of over all concert satisfaction. Whatever you are, whatever
you wear, please come have a ball ya'll.

In addition to the fine show we aim to put on for you, we are
pleased to introduce a wonderful band by the name of Pistolera, who
will be performing in Falls Church and Richmond. We met them at a
festival in British Columbia and knew we had to have them for a show
or two. Our research here in the SNZL has verified this choice as
scientifically sound. And if that's not enough, we are also throwing
in 4 concerts with Backyard Tire Fire at no additional cost to you.
They will fire up the nights of Charleston SC thru Knoxville TN. We
have one more notable mention - our dear friends The Old Ceremony will
also be joining us in Knoxville. Our beloved Gabriel Pelli is
perpetually on loan from them.

In the world of recorded sound, YOU will be most pleased to learn
that our team of researchers has finished analyzing the data from our
most recent concert recordings. The logarithms have been scribed to
disc, the fingers printed. A wonderful and wild night of music
captured on tape can soon be released back into the wild to YOU my
wild and wooly friends. While the release date is still TBA, we can
tell you it is rapidly approaching. Beware; you might be a part of
it.

In closing friends, let me tell you, from all of us, to all of
you, Peace, Take Care, and Give no Wooden Nickels.

Kindest Regards
Mr. Finklestein
